vulnerability-attack-techniques
This dataset maps 1,207 CVEs to MITRE ATT&CK (Enterprise) techniques, joining hand-curated mappings from the MITRE Center for Threat-Informed Defense (CTID) with vulnerability descriptions from CIRCL/vulnerability-scores. It is intended for training and evaluating models that suggest candidate ATT&CK techniques from a vulnerability description: CVSS tells you how bad a vulnerability is, CWE what kind of flaw it is — ATT&CK tells defenders what adversary behavior to expect and detect.
Every label in the techniques column was written by an analyst following the CTID
"Mapping ATT&CK to CVE for Impact" methodology,
which assigns each CVE up to three kinds of techniques: an exploitation
technique (how it is exploited), a primary impact (what exploitation
directly yields), and a secondary impact (what the attacker can do next).
This is the gold set of the paper Mapping CVEs to MITRE ATT&CK Techniques: A Curated Gold-Set Classifier and the Limits of LLM-Assisted Label Expansion (arXiv:2607.25572). The classifier trained on it, CIRCL/vulnerability-attack-technique-classification-roberta-base, runs in production on Vulnerability-Lookup.
DOI: 10.57967/hf/9621

All technique IDs are normalized to enterprise ATT&CK v19.1: techniques revoked
since the original mappings are remapped to their successor via the STIX
revoked-by relationships (e.g. T1562 Impair Defenses → T1685 Disable or
Modify Tools), and Mobile/ICS techniques are dropped (enterprise domain only).
⚠️ techniques vs techniques_derived
The techniques_derived column contains labels from the automatically derived
CVE → CWE → CAPEC → ATT&CK chain maintained by
CVE2CAPEC. Do not train on this
column. Analysis of the chain shows a median fan-out of 4–20 techniques per
CVE and top-frequency techniques (e.g. T1574.007 on 53% of 2024 CVEs) that are
artifacts of the cross-framework table expansion, not descriptions of real
adversary behavior. The column is included as:
- a baseline that a trained model must beat;
- a comparison column for studying where the deterministic chain diverges from analyst judgment.
Its use as an inference-time candidate prior was measured and rejected (2026-08-06): at the parent-technique level the derived candidate sets cover only 3.3% of the analyst-chosen techniques on the test split, so any re-ranking toward them degrades every ranking metric.
The full source analysis is documented in the VulnTrain documentation.

Label statistics
192 distinct techniques; 66 with at least 5 examples. Most CVEs carry 1–3 techniques. Top techniques: T1190 Exploit Public-Facing Application (348), T1059 Command and Scripting Interpreter (262), T1203 Exploitation for Client Execution (213), T1068 Exploitation for Privilege Escalation (189).
Known limitations
- Size: ~1,200 CVEs supports a proof-of-concept, not a production model.
- Selection bias: both label sources over-represent exploited-in-the-wild vulnerabilities (the KEV set by construction).
- Inherent task ceiling: a CVE description describes a flaw, while ATT&CK describes attacker behavior around it — even human annotators disagree on such mappings. Models trained on this data should suggest candidate techniques for analyst review, not produce authoritative mappings.
